|
请使用QQ关联注册PLM之家,学习更多关于内容,更多精彩原创视频供你学习!
您需要 登录 才可以下载或查看,没有账号?注册
x
Aras Innovator 二次开发入门】2 使用IOMFactory创建连接登陆
5 R6 d2 X6 I% ?8 D% s7 t! @
- f B4 q. e! ?! U; W7 d! b7 D/ G5 `
0 E. q$ M, _. F3 W, r9 f9 V. N代码如下:$ i' o; K% W+ v, u& q+ {
1 }3 S0 p3 i( B9 Q: o0 F% ^8 {3 I
//connect innovator
M; h9 e. _: f! n7 R0 Z' e string serverurl = "http://localhost/InnovatorServer";
' F9 V2 B' r# N6 p0 w# d8 D string databasename = "InnovatorSolutions";- j* {! y9 q( U1 O# T' Q1 v( L
string username = "admin";
3 d( U0 B2 j: Y* p string password = "innovator";
: S' C3 Y H: d/ P8 _/ ]' l HttpServerConnection connection = IomFactory.CreateHttpServerConnection(serverurl, databasename, username, password);" \/ A2 Z3 Z+ q& e3 t$ H( [1 G$ [
Item loginItem = connection.Login();
& m3 Q4 ~. y0 O
' l) ^+ {! G6 i8 I3 F9 E
`4 A. d# ]& z* }! y. c# v) @ Console.WriteLine("1 =============Login Information ======================");
8 ^4 y$ o2 D. d U5 o& c; m% W( L if (loginItem.isError())
( a: D, q6 i) I, J' Z/ g: Z {
; D" K) |; C! U: b6 c Console.WriteLine("error to login the system!");
: O* o! a+ n% X }
$ y; P/ W5 |/ a( N# ^ else
6 \- U* A& ], ?1 e {
& `9 }0 W$ L6 ~. Q$ W$ M! b Console.WriteLine("Login the system successfully!");
& q$ o: k! [0 s9 ` }
8 n9 g5 n7 I, L4 e x! K
2 w* ?1 ?7 F1 h3 K( i2 T
6 ~# y) J' d2 @; K+ [9 j# F* I x
登陆成功!!! u! }+ U/ c8 T
$ a9 `$ S ^7 I/ q, `0 B1 Z: Q
|
|